QCML Criteria for Water-Borne Traffic Paint White and Yellow

This criteria was qualified by MassDOT as of the date posted: January 05, 2026

For a Water-Borne Traffic Paint material to be listed on the Qualified Construction Materials List (QCML), a product must meet the requirements of Subsection M7.01.04 of MassDOT's Standard Specifications including all Material and Testing Requirements outlined herein.

Material Properties

The manufacturer of the Water-Borne Traffic Paint materials must certify that the product is in accordance with AASHTO M 348 Standard Specification.

Submittal and Testing Requirements

MassDOT Research & Materials (RMS) shall evaluate the Independent Lab Test results. The following criteria must be met as part of the product submission:

  • Manufacturer shall provide a Certificate of Compliance (COC) to MassDOT stating that the material complies with AASHTO M 348 requirements, the paint complies with 40 CFR 261.24 and all applicable MassDOT requirements.

Manufacturer requesting approval of Water-Borne Traffic Paint material shall furnish to MassDOT RMS the following:

  • Manufacturer shall submit material for testing on all Batch Numbers intended to be supplied to MassDOT. Send material to:

QCML Listing, Expiration, and Re-Qualification

Once qualified, the Water-Borne Traffic Paint Manufacturer and batch numbers are listed on the QCML. The product shall remain on the qualified list unless the following occurs:

  • MassDOT RMS determines that the product no longer meets the minimum requirements.

A written request for re-qualification must be submitted to the Department at least 60 days prior to the expiration date to remain on the QCML.
